2026 NFL Schedule Release: The 7 Biggest Winners — And 7 Biggest Losers | FOX Sports

Winners: New York Giants. When a new coach is trying to change a losing culture, he needs to get off to a fast start. And the schedule gives John Harbaugh a chance to do just that. From Weeks 3 to 6, the Giants play the Titans, Cardinals, Commanders and Saints — four teams that had a combined .250 winning percentage last season, and all of those games except for the one against Washington will be played at home. They have a huge shot at a rare fast start, especially if they can knock off the Cowboys at home in Week 1 (ignore their daunting trip to L.A. to face the Rams in Week 2). The NFL really teed the start of the Harbaugh era up nicely.

New York Giants schedule 2026: Takeaways, predictions | ESPN.com

Biggest takeaway: The Giants are relevant again. Not only are they in primetime in Week 1, when they host the Dallas Cowboys on “Sunday Night Football,” but they have four total primetime games this season. New York plays on the road for “Monday Night Football” Week 2 against the Rams, will be on “Thursday Night Football” against the Commanders and has another Monday night game later in the season against the Lions. There are high expectations now for Big Blue with Harbaugh and second-year quarterback Jaxson Dart.

New York Giants 2026 schedule: Harbaugh’s group gets a likely date with Daniel Jones | The Athletic

Toughest stretch: Weeks 13-18. There are some tough opponents after the Week 8 bye, and three of the last five games are on the road. I’m looking at Weeks 13-18 specifically, but you could probably throw in Weeks 11 and 12 if you’re feeling especially concerned. The Giants haven’t had much to play for down the stretch in recent years. If they manage to stay competitive this year, the second half of the schedule won’t be easy, with a trip to Seattle to face the defending Super Bowl champions. There’s also a visit to Dallas, where they haven’t won in a decade, and a trip to Detroit to play a competitive and tough Lions team.

Ranking every 2026 NFL “Sunday Night Football” matchup | PFF

12. Giants at Cowboys (Week 1) It’s tough to dislike an old-fashioned rivalry to open the season, especially one breaking in a new era. But both teams must prove themselves, unlike lots of others on this list. The Giants endured a disastrous 2025, placing 27th in overall PFF grade and no better than 22nd in success rate on either side of the ball. It’s true that optimism is palpable after the hire of John Harbaugh as well as drafting both Arvell Reese and Francis Mauigoa. However, New York is relying on seeing more from Jaxson Dart (64.2 PFF passing grade) and must overcome the loss of Dexter Lawrence.

The elephant in the room here is that the Cowboys have crushed the Giants of late, claiming nine of the last 10 matchups. Harbaugh will look to change the tide, but that also drops this game’s standing. There were probably better choices for Week 1, such as Bills-Texans.

New York Giants must improve in primetime games in 2026 | USAToday.com

New York is just 3-19 in primetime contests over the last seven seasons, having been largely ineffective under the spotlight. That trend could begin to change this season, however, as the Giants are scheduled for back-to-back primetime matchups in Weeks 1 and 2.

New York’s three primetime victories since 2019 have come against the Chicago Bears (2020), Washington Commanders (2022), and Green Bay Packers (2023). This season, New York will face the Cowboys, Rams, Commanders, and Detroit Lions in primetime and will need to go at least 2-2 in order to remain competitive and show some improvement.

One good thing and one bad thing every NFL team will face in 2026 season | CBSSports.com

One good thing for the Giants: The Giants definitely have a chance to get off to a hot start in John Harbaugh’s first year on the job. Starting in Week 3, the Giants will get to play four straight games against teams that won six games or less last season and three of those games are at home (Titans, Cardinals, at Commanders, Saints). If the Giants can earn three or more wins in that stretch, it would certainly give them some confidence going forward. The Giants also have the benefit of playing three different games against teams that will be coming back from an international game (Rams, Commanders, Texans). With those teams returning from a long trip, that could be seen as a slight advantage for the Giants.

One bad thing for the Giants: The NFL schedule makers didn’t do the Giants any favors at the end of the season. The Giants will close out the year by playing two of their final three games on the road (at Lions in Week 16, at Cowboys in Week 17) and the one home game in that span is against the Eagles in Week 18. If the Giants are in the hunt of a playoff spot, that stretch could dash their postseason hopes.
